Output 166aa2ed9df209cc68d35868bb60acbf34a33818423e17af86489a3d037f62cf:0

value
107441249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a22083227f7e6ff771054dac09a58641e4c8c3d OP_EQUAL
address
39ubWPpuzqJLrGm3w29GjcQya7MpfEiCnT
transaction
166aa2ed9df209cc68d35868bb60acbf34a33818423e17af86489a3d037f62cf
spent
true